The daughter of a high school football coach growing up in the suburbs of Chicago, Victoria Carmen has only known that sports and family are synonymous which is one of the reasons she wanted to pursue a career in sports.

Her journey as a sports reporter and anchor has taken her to Wyoming, Ohio, Florida, upstate NY and now she continues that journey in Greenville, SC as the news anchor for Fox Carolina News where sports continues to be one of her loves.

ESPN Senior Writer Andrea Adelson has been able to flourish in a male-dominated industry because of her belief that strength is power and the importance of setting goals which include even having incremental goals.

After telling her dad as a kid that she wanted to be a sports writer, Andrea would attend the University of Florida before she would embark on her career with various stops ultimately landing with ESPN where you can find her covering colleges sports with an ACC emphasis.

Jonathan Gantt has experienced the power of paying it forward throughout his life from his mentors which is why it's so meaningful for him to do the same in his Associate AD/Creative Solutions role at Clemson University where he's been helping lead the digital transformation for Clemson Athletics beginning in 2013. His team’s work has helped the Tigers earn recognition from Forbes, Sports Business Journal, Sports Illustrated, and others.

He would begin understanding the power of social media and digital content while working for Ripken Baseball and the Tampa Bay Rays in media relations roles before helping Clemson Athletics become a nationally recognized leader in social and digital content.

"What drives you?" is a question that Jason Donnelly not only has asked himself but also uses this question to help understand what motivates others throughout his basketball coaching career in high school and college where he served as an integral part of the 2 National Championships in 2016 and 2018 for Villanova University and Hall of Fame Coach Jay Wright.

Since 2019, Jason has served as the Director of Athletics for Furman University in Greenville, SC where he continues to focus on the Optimist Creed while striving to inspire, educate and develop outstanding student-athletes through a culture of excellence, prestigious liberal arts, and sciences education, and nationally competitive athletics programs.

Show Notes:

  • Damon realizes that every day is a gift and often times it's even hard for him to understand his journey
  • Grew up in Port Arthur, TX where his dad, Bob West, was the Sports Editor for the "Port Arthur News" and he describes Port Arthur as a melting pot
  • It wasn't until he was around 11 years old that he realized he could throw the football really well
  • When he was 9, a female babysitter sexually abused him which ultimately led him to seek out adult vices such as drinking and smoking marijuana
  • Would attend the University of North Texas on a football scholarship as the starting QB
  • Addiction to methamphetamine would derail his post-college career in the financial sector and he would resort to burglarizing people's homes to pay for his addiction
  • He would be sentenced to 65 years in prison in 2009 and heard the message of the coffee bean from an inmate (Mr. Jackson) in the county jail before he was moved to a Texas maximum-security prison
  • Was paroled in 2016 and wrote his first book and autobiography called "The Change Agent" which is now being made into a movie
  • Sports has taught him to be a team player and to be a successful team you have to be able to communicate and bond with sports providing that outlet and sports is part of something bigger than just games
  • Words of Wisdom from Damon West: "Be a coffee bean."

Show Notes:

  • Proper name of gym is The Junkyard not Junkyard Fitness; only used the word fitness because it was least expensive for website rights and social media
  • Co-founding The Junkyard with Marcus Brown and name came from former Clemson football teammate Dorian O'Daniel
  • His time at Clemson prepared him for this next chapter in his life as an entrepreneur because of his time with Coach Brent Venables who Ben believes is one of the greatest leaders that he's been around
  • Started the gym in January 2018 and at the beginning and for the first four months they were conducting free classes until they officially opened on June 4th, 2018 in Anderson, SC
  • Culture and community is different at The Junkyard and that has been Ben's goal is to build that type of community through relationships
  • His dad raced motocross and that was the plan for him growing up as the family would travel so he and his brother Garrett could race
  • Broke his arm which got infected and that ultimately ended his racing career as a young kid and transitioned to football and baseball
  • Signed with Clemson University to play football and immediately noticed that talent and the preparation are the two key differentiators from high school to college
  • Coach Venables pushed him harder than any other player to the point that during his Sophomore year he decided to quit but Coach Venables convinced him to stay
  • Even though he believes that Coach Venables broke him down because he knew he could handle it, Ben feels that he responds best with positive motivation and praise
  • He was pissed that he didn't get drafted but then after being released by the 49'ers, he didn't even try hard and was purposefully not trying so teams wouldn't want to sign him
  • Sports has made him who he is today, taught him how to be a leader and taught him how to work

Show Notes:

  • Vince will always wear his Auburn school colors with pride because it was really Auburn that shaped him
  • Grew up in a small town (Chatom, AL) where his dad was Mayor and going to Auburn was an eye-opening experience
  • A journalism class taught by Auburn's Sports Information Director, David Housel would change his course at Auburn after he asked David if he could be involved
  • Vince would intern in the sports information department and be published in the Auburn Plainsman
  • Wanted to be a sportswriter because he wanted to be involved with sports and loved the storytelling and has fond memories of reading Sports Illustrated
  • He's never been afraid to ask and would have his parents take him to Atlanta during the summer to see the Cincinnati Reds play the Braves and would call the Reds organization to find out what hotel they were staying in to meet the players
  • First job after graduating Auburn was at a bank in Birmingham and he was fired in six months
  • Would meet Richard Scrushy, founder of HealthSouth and eventually would work at HealthSouth for 6 years as VP, Marketing & Communications
  • Founded MELT (Marketing, Entertainment, Leisure, & Trends) marketing agency in 2000 which is now one of the premier sports marketing and entertainment agency in the nation
  • Three things continue to motivate Vince: Taking care of his family; doing the best work in the world; pivoting the business
  • Words of Wisdom from Vince Thompson: "Change is inevitable; growth is optional. Choose wisely."

Episode 132: Sylvia Fowles | Minnesota Lynx Center

Subscribe on Apple Podcast | Google Play | Stitcher

Rich Take On Sports

Show Notes:

  • Sylvia is very humbled to be recognized as an SEC Legend but it makes her feel old
  • She's the youngest of five and she's always been competitive
  • Volleyball was her first love and was not a natural at basketball when she first started playing in middle school
  • Once she became more confident, she fell in love with basketball and started dunking a tennis ball when she was in the 7th grade
  • Started getting recruited by colleges during her sophomore year in high school and she was also recruited by other local high schools
  • Former LSU Head Coach Sue Gunter told her things that she didn't want to hear which she really appreciated and decided to attend LSU instead of Tennessee or Florida St.
  • Fans in Chicago have still been very supportive of her decision to request a trade to play elsewhere and she would have sat out the entire season if needed
  • Minnesota was the only team she wanted to play for because she felt they had a true chance to win and she already had played with Seimone Augustus, Maya Moore, Rebekkah Brunson, and Lindsay Whalen
  • Being overseas is extremely tough and her go-to meal, when she returns to the US, is her mom's mac-n-cheese
  • Always enjoyed watching Shaq, Amar'e Stoudemire, and Kevin Garrett play
  • She doesn't want to put any time limits on how much longer she will play
  • Currently studying to be a mortician when she does stop playing and has always been a curious person and wanting to know how things work
  • Words of Wisdom from Sylvia Fowles: "Just be the best that you can be because there's only one you."

Episode 126: Quincy Avery | Quarterback Takeover President

Subscribe on Apple Podcast | Google Play | Stitcher

Rich Take On Sports

Show Notes:

  • Dad played NFL & college football and served as an assistant coach with the Tampa Bay Buccaneers under Tony Dungy
  • His dad went missing before a game in 2000 vs the Atlanta Falcons because of a drug addiction
  • Quincy played at Morehouse College but always wanted to be a head coach of an NFL team
  • After college, he drove to UCLA and meet with Rick Neuheisel with hopes of getting a job
  • Lived in the locker room at UCLA before returning to Atlanta with hopes of starting a QB training company
  • He didn't have any money to rent a facility but scheduled an elite camp at 5:30 AM at a donated facility but no one showed up
  • Josh Dobbs eventually asked if could work with Quincy because he didn't have any college offers at the time
  • Helping guys get to the next level ultimately makes him happy and he's a product of being driven by what he says he wants to accomplish
  • Has helped over 150 players earn scholarships saving parents over $14 million in tuition
  • Very hard to trust people because he’s seen how outside factors can become more important to loved ones than the person that they’re supposed to love the most
  • Was homeless he moved back to Atlanta but feels that the thing that you fear the most in the world is not so bad
  • Likes working with 10th and 11th graders the most because you get to see them develop
  • Knew Deshaun would be a great talent immediately because he immediately saw the IT factor combined with talent
  • Sports helped him learn to deal with adversity
  • Words of Wisdom from Quincy Avery: "Don’t get caught up in the things that other people are saying about what you’re doing."
